§ 227.781 — Corporal Stephen Lee Irvin Memorial Highway designated for portion of State Highway 163 in Boone County.

The portion of State Highway 163 from Mick Deaver Drive to Old Route K in Boone County shall be designated as "Corporal Stephen Lee Irvin Memorial Highway".  The department of transportation shall erect and maintain appropriate signs designating such highway, with the costs to be paid by the department of transportation.

Legislative History

(L. 2021 S.B. 258, A.L. 2025 S.B. 348)
